Where Is Hot Creek Hot Springs Nevada Located?

Hot Creek Hot Springs sits near Mammoth Lakes in California’s Eastern Sierra region . This dramatic Hot Creek Geological Site lies inside Hot Creek canyon , where intense geothermal activity shapes a rugged landscape filled with steaming vents and fascinating volcanic terrain .
Visitors exploring the Eastern Sierra hot springs often stop here because of the area’s rare geothermal features . The surrounding natural hot spring landscape and bubbling steaming creek pools make it one of the most unusual and visually striking destinations near Mammoth Lakes.

Safety Tips for Visiting Hot Creek Hot Springs Nevada

Visiting Hot Creek Hot Springs is exciting but safety should always come first . The area has strong geothermal activity and some spots contain dangerous boiling hot springs where water temperatures can suddenly rise without warning.
Always read posted hot spring safety warnings and stay on marked trails . The geothermal water temperatures here can change quickly and hidden vents inside the volcanic geothermal area can make certain sections unsafe for swimming or walking.

Where is Hot Creek Hot Springs Nevada located ?
Hot Creek Hot Springs is in the Eastern Sierra , inside Hot Creek canyon , a short drive from Mammoth Lakes , California.
Can you swim in Hot Creek Hot Springs Nevada ?
Swimming is not recommended due to boiling hot springs and unpredictable geothermal water temperatures .
